DOI QR코드

DOI QR Code

A Systematic Power and Performance Analysis Framework for Heterogeneous Multiprocessor System

이종 멀티코어 시스템의 전력 및 성능 분석을 위한 프레임워크 설계 및 구현

  • Received : 2014.02.04
  • Accepted : 2014.08.09
  • Published : 2014.12.31

Abstract

Mobile computing devices such as smartphones, tablet computers have become the dominant personal computing platforms. Energy efficiency is a prime design requirement for smart devices. In order to reduce the energy consumption of the smart devices, analysis of performance and energy consumption has become important. However, so far, there is no framework for the analysis and systematic approach to improve the power consumption of the heterogeneous multi-core system. In this paper, we describe a new framework for the analysis of heterogeneous multi-core systems. Also, by use of an analysis tool, can be provide reliability and productivity of development results.

Keywords

References

  1. http://www.linaro.org/linaro-blog/2013/07/10/big-little-software-update/
  2. Big.LITTLE Processing with ARM Cortex-A15 & Cortex-A7. http://goo/gl/7mgbL
  3. https://01.org/powertop/
  4. T. Bird, "Measuring Function Duration with Ftrace," Proceedings of the Japan Linux Symposium, 2009
  5. M. Milosevic, A. Dzhagaryan, E. Jovanov, A. Milenkovic, "An Environment for Automated Power Measurements on Mobile Computing Platform," Proceedings of the ACM Southeast Conference 2013.
  6. Intel. 2nd generation Intel Core vPro processor family.http://www.intel.com/content/dam/doc/white-paper/corevpro-2nd-generation-core-vproprocessor-family-paper.pdf, 2008.
  7. AMD, The future is fusion: The industrychanging impact of accelerated computing, 2008.
  8. NVidia. The benefits of multiple CPU cores in mobile devices, 2010. http://www.nvidia.com/content/PDF/tegra_white_papers/Benefits-of-Multi-core-CPUs-in-Mobile-Devices_Ver1.2.pdf
  9. NVidia. Variable SMP - a multi-core CPU architecture for low power and high performance, 2011. http://www.nvidia.com/content/PDF/tegra_white_papers/Variable-SMP-A-Multi-Core-CPU-A rchitecture-for-Low-Power-and-High-Performance.pdf
  10. A. Carroll, G. Heiser, "An analysis of power consumption In a smartphone," in Usenix technical conference, pp. 1-14, 2010.
  11. L. Zhang, B. Tiwana, Z. Qian, Z. Wang, R. P. Dick, Z. M. Mao, L. Yang, "Accurate online power estimation and automatic battery behavior based power model generation for smartphones," Proceedings of IEEE International conference on HW/SW codesign and system synthesis, pp. 105-114, 2010.
  12. Y.-F. Chung, C.-Y. Lin, C.-T. King, "Aneprof: Energy profiling for android java virtual machine and applications," Proceedings of International Conference on Parallel and Distributed Systems, Vol. 0, pp. 372-379, 2011.
  13. F. Ding, F. Xia, W. Zhang, X. Zhao, C. Ma, "Monitoring energy consumption of smartphones," Proceedings of International Conference on Cyber, Physical and Social Computing, pp. 610-613, 2011.
  14. M. Desnoyers, M. Dagenais, "The LTTng Tracer: A Low Impact Performance and Behavior Monitor of GNU/Linux," Proceedings of the Ottawa Linux Symposium, 2006.
  15. B. Cantrill, M. Shapiro, A. Leventhal, "Dynamic Instrumentation of Production Systems," Proceedings of USENIX conference, 2004.